Now just because the self-defence forces shot down Kiev “fighter” planes with their rockets it does not mean they did shoot or would shoot down a passenger jet. Would the separatists be crazy enough to shoot down a civilian airliner knowing what kind of trouble it would cause?

From a military article on “What would it take to shoot down a passenger jet”

To shoot down a commercial airliner at cruising altitude would require advanced anti-air missile systems. Among the easiest systems to employ would be man-portable air-defense systems, known as MANPADS. But some experts ruled out that possibility.

“First off, a MANPAD did not shoot down that airliner,” a former Marine Special Operations member trained in air defense systems said. “A MANPADS original purpose is for low-flying aircraft with high-heat signatures.”

“Like helicopters,” he added.

MANPADS have been known to target commercial aircraft – but usually only during takeoff and landing, when the jets are moving the slowest and are the most vulnerable. A DHL transport plane was struck by an SA-14, a type of MANPAD, shortly after departing Baghdad international airport in 2003.

MANPADS don’t have the fuel to continue tracking a fast-moving target at high altitude,” said the special operations member, who spoke on condition of anonymity because he was not authorized to speak publicly.

Mistakes do happen. Remember when the US shot down the Iranian airliner Iran Air Flight 655 in 1988.

The attack took place in Iranian airspace over Iran’s territorial waters in the Persian Gulf. It was on the flight’s usual flight path and giving out the correct signal to identify that it was a commercial airliner and not military.

The aircraft, an Airbus A300 B2-203, was destroyed by SM-2MR surface-to-air missiles fired from the Vincennes who “mistook” the Iranian Airbus A300 as an attacking F-14A Tomcat fighter.
